You see a banner screaming “£500 Welcome Bonus!”. Your finger twitches. You want to click it. I get it. But here is the reality check from someone who has been scammed: that bonus is usually tied to a withdrawal limit. A hard limit. Like, you can only take out £150 of your winnings from the bonus. The rest disappears into the void.
Also, the wagering requirements. 40x? 50x? That is standard. But what about the “max bet” rule? If you bet more than £5 with bonus funds, they void the entire bonus. I have seen it happen. So when you are hunting for the best new online bingo sites 2026 uk welcome bonus, you are not just looking for a big number. You are looking for the smallest trap.
Let me give you a real example. A site I looked at last week (I won’t name them, but they are not one of the big guys) offered a 100% match. Great. But the T&C said “Max cashout from bonus: £100”. That means if you win £500 from the bonus, you only get £100. The rest is for the house. Sneaky, right?
The KYC Nightmare: How to Avoid Being Stuck
KYC (Know Your Customer) is the bane of my existence. Some of these new bingo sites want you to upload documents before you even deposit. Others let you play, but then lock your account the second you hit “Withdraw”.
Here is my rule: Upload your ID immediately. Do not wait. Do it the moment you register. I use a photo of my passport and a recent bank statement. If a site asks for “proof of source of funds” for a £50 deposit, run. That is a red flag. They are going to be difficult.

FAQ: The Stuff They Don’t Tell You
What is the actual best welcome bonus for bingo in 2026?
It depends on your style. If you want a low wagering bonus, look for “No Wagering” or “Wager-Free” offers. PlayOJO is famous for this. They give you free spins and bingo tickets with no playthrough. The catch? The bonus amount is usually smaller. A £10 no-wager bonus is better than a £100 bonus with 50x wagering. Trust me.
Can I withdraw my welcome bonus immediately?
No. Never. That is a fantasy. You must wager it first. Usually 35x to 50x. But here is the trick: some sites let you withdraw your own deposited cash first, while the bonus stays locked. That is called “Bonus Abuse Protection”. It is standard. Just don’t try to withdraw the bonus money before you play.
Are these sites safe for UK players?
If they are licensed by the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C), yes. But even UKGC sites can be annoying. They all have to follow the same rules: 18+, strict KYC, and responsible gambling tools. I only recommend sites that display the UKGC logo clearly. If I don’t see it, I don’t deposit. Period.
What about the “Max Cashout” rule?
This is the killer. I saw a “best new online bingo sites 2026 uk welcome bonus” offer that gave £200 bonus. But the max cashout was £100. So even if you win £1,000, you only get £100. Always scroll to the bottom of the T&C and find the “Maximum withdrawal from bonus” line. If it is less than 10x the bonus amount, it is a bad deal.
